What we need from the board's point of view is a PMC with at least 3 active members, so as to be able to vote on releases, and a responsive PMC chair who communicates with the board according to the PMC report schedule (usually every 3 months). The last board report we got from Xalan was in November 2011 [1], and was rejected as insufficiently detailed, so that needs to be fixed. It also seems to me like there are no active moderators for the priv...@xalan.apache.org mailing list, messages that we sent there have not appeared in the archives. Do you think the project can motivate existing PMC members to fill these gaps?
